No Controller detected in HP BL460c G7

Dear experts,

I have HP Blade server BL 460c G7. And I am getting error no controller deteccted at the time of configuration of RAID 1 through smart start CD.

And one more thing I want to know, One disk is HP brand and another is seagate with same capacity (146 gb) of both the disk. So is this possible to configure RAID

Re: No Controller detected in HP BL460c G7

You could try to remove the cache module if there is any to find out if the cache or the controller is bad.

It is located below the disks.

If the controller is bad, you need a new systemboard.
